How courts have described this case

Verbatim parenthetical descriptions written by other courts when citing this decision. Ranked by citation-network relevance.

  • rejecting Article I, Section 7 claim for damages and noting that plaintiff could cite no authority which implies such a cause of action
  • rejecting Article I, Section 7 claim, noting that plaintiff could cite “no Pennsylvania case law which implies such a cause of action from this section of the state constitution.”
  • denial of employment benefits on the basis of religion and national origin stated claim under § 1985(3)
  • allegations of discrimination because of advocacy of the rights of a racial or otherwise class-based group held sufficient
